County Cllr Kendall demanding answers on A128 Gridlock in Brentwood

30 Jan 2013
David Kendall
Cllr David Kendall

Answers have been demanded from Essex County Council regarding the gridlock in Brentwood along the A128 from the roadworks that started this week.

Cllr Kendall said:

"These roadworks are planned for seven months but we simply cannot have hour-long delays until August - the effects on Brentwood's economy and the problems it will create for our residents are just too severe.

"I have had calls from residents and Ingrave Parish Cllr David Harman to tell me that it has been gridlocked for most of the day with some people taking over an hour and twenty minutes to do what would normally be a 15 minute journey. I am very concerned that if this project does continue for the full seven months then the economic effects on Brentwood could be very damaging with people choosing to do their shopping and spend their leisure time elsewhere.

"I have demanded to be told what planning that has gone into this whole project and that no stone will be left unturned to ensure that those travelling in this area are inconvenienced as little as possible.
